Transaction ec7f00feb93b6c9b50227254384e8d3262cfce9aca2efc2068a314bb3bf5f5d4

2 Input
2 Outputs
  • ec7f00feb93b6c9b50227254384e8d3262cfce9aca2efc2068a314bb3bf5f5d4:0
  • value  21038958
    address  33dQGHv55btC1uZ5UXMLu71w43FcmvJq1c
  • ec7f00feb93b6c9b50227254384e8d3262cfce9aca2efc2068a314bb3bf5f5d4:1
  • value  100000000
    address  3CtezuWp3tPiRB8ZsxxxLneZogDGT11iao